### Onboarding: Wiki Roles for Release Managers

The Lanternleaf wiki enforces role-based access: Readers, Contributors, and Release Stewards. As release manager, you hold Steward rights on the Release Notes space only; request escalation through the access board for anything broader. Keep your Steward session short-lived and log out after publishing. Should your Steward account lock, the recovery passphrase is provided directly below.

unlock words, bawef-kahap: sorax-sorir-quenys-aldok

Action item from the Brindlewood outage review: the Corvette load balancer kept routing to dead pods because health checks only hit the root path, which returns 200 even when the queue worker is down. Add a deep health endpoint that verifies broker connectivity before reporting healthy. Owner: platform rotation. Due end of sprint. Full check spec and rollout steps are on the internal wiki page.

wiki page, baguf-kahap: https://confluence.tolvaqsys.internal/browse/display/projects/8d5f528f

# Build Provenance: Wayfield Autocomplete Widget

For reviewers: every release of the Wayfield address-autocomplete widget is built in the hermetic Lockstep pipeline, which records the source revision, dependency lockfile hash, and signing key in an attestation bundle. Before approving a release PR, verify the attestation matches the bundled artifact — mismatches usually mean a stale cache, not tampering, but both block merge. The provenance record for the current candidate references the token below.

build token for bageg-yahof: htk3_673

Step 4: Enabling websocket compression on Pondrel gateways trades CPU for bandwidth; keep it off if nodes run above 70% CPU during peak. Set WS_COMPRESS=off in the edge env file for the incident window. The relay still needs its signing secret configured, so add that entry immediately after this line.

secret setting of taweg-kahif: COURIER_KEY13=1ec8bd510e950